Transaction 1bd579a14ccc95195ace820322be382f916d456cffce6393befe9a4ba80640e5
1 Input
1 Output
-
1bd579a14ccc95195ace820322be382f916d456cffce6393befe9a4ba80640e5:0
- value
- 491894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37420a847e87c5201369bb94a74fbd49d89af OP_EQUAL
- address
- 3BMEX962ptjwxu1mfXwVYDrVFg1PyiHnAY